A man has appeared in court charged in connection with a crash that led to the death of a male pedestrian in North Dublin over the weekend.
The victim, a man aged in his 40s, died after being hit by a car on North Street in Swords in the early hours of Saturday.
Desmond Collopy of Landen Road, Ballyfermot, is facing one charge of dangerous driving.
There was no application for bail today and the 29-year-old was remanded in custody to appear in court again on Friday.
